What's being done about Middlesbrough fly-tipping?
A van used in "one of the worst" fly-tipping dumps in Middlesbrough’s history has been seized and repurposed in attempts to deter others.
It comes as the council said it received 5,485 reports of waste and fly-tipping in the last year.
